Honduras Mission Trip

This summer we are sending a team to Tegucigalpa, Honduras. Our team will be serving at the Rancho Ebenezer children’s community, which is a residential, family-based center where displaced or abused Honduran children and teens receive holistic care including: individual nurturing, treatment for emotional stress, preparation for a future as successful citizens and an introduction to the love of Christ.
 
There are two ways that you can join in this mission with us as the team prepares to serve in Honduras:
  1. Pray
  2. Offer financial support
 
Above all please cover this trip in prayer. Specific requests include safety and protection, open hearts for the children and staff of Rancho Ebenezer, and that our team would truly show the light and love of Jesus.

Daily Reading Plan

We want to encourage everyone to join us for our 2024 Reading Plan. The last few years we have provided a Bible Reading Plan for our church to do together. This year you can find the plan that we chose on the YouVersion Bible app. This app is available for free on all Apple and Android products. Once you download the app, search “First City Church” in the discover tab. Select FCC as your church, then you should be able to view/start the plan. Below is more information about what to expect from this year’s Bible Reading Plan. If you have any questions or issues finding the plan, please reach out to us at info@firstcitychurch.org. 
 
Reading the Bible is about a relationship with Jesus. This plan includes three resources to help; daily readings in the New and the Old Testaments, reflective questions for practical insight, and The Bible Project’s video overviews for contextual insight for each book. In 365 days, this plan will cover the whole Bible once and include a bonus round of Gospels and Romans to keep our attention on Jesus.
